
Unit Secretary - Mother/Infant Unit - Nights
VCU Health, Richmond, VA, United States
Job Summary
The Unit Secretary performs a variety of clerical tasks involved in preparing, maintaining and processing patient and unit activities, data and records.

Responsibilities
Independent action(s) required: Able to perform daily activities with minimal supervision. Self directed in the accomplishment of routine activities. Issues that involve violation of VCUHS policy or procedure that involve conflicts of a sensitive nature, or that would be considered unusual in nature are to be brought to the attention of the Nurse Manager (or designee) promptly as would be warranted by the immediacy of the issue.
Job duties may include the handling, transportation, access to and/or contact with medications and related supplies.
Unit Secretaries work all three shifts, weekends and holidays. Individual shift rotation and schedules will be established with specific Nurse Manager. Schedules including requirements of shift rotations and hours of work may be adjusted as necessary to meet staffing requirements or the best interest of the work unit.
